FirebirdSQL logo

LONG FLOAT

Syntaxe:
LONG FLOAT[(bin_prec)]
<precision> ::= 1..53

Le type LONG FLOAT est synonyme du type DOUBLE PRECISION ou FLOAT(bin_prec) où 25 <= bin_prec_ <= 53.

Le type LONG FLOAT peut avoir une précision spécifiée dans les nombres binaires.Une précision spécifiée de 1 <= bin_prec <=+ 53 n’a aucun effet sur la méthode de stockage — le nombre est toujours stocké en double précision 64 bits.

Note

Firebird 3.0 et antérieurs supportaient la syntaxeLONG FLOAT(dec_prec), où dec_prec est la précision approximative en décimales.Quelle que soit la précision spécifiée, le nombre est toujours stocké en double précision 64 bits.Cette syntaxe n’a pas été documentée auparavant.

Warning

Ces noms de types non standard sont obsolètes et peuvent être supprimés dans une future version.

Types décimales à virgule flottante

Les types de nombres décimaux à virgule flottante sont supportés à partir de Firebird 4.0.